2016 - 2024

感恩一路有你

Python教程:逐行读取文本内容详解

浏览量:2584 时间:2024-03-26 17:07:19 作者:采采

Python作为一种流行的编程语言,提供了丰富的工具和库来处理文本文件。在本教程中,我们将深入介绍如何使用Python逐行读取文本内容的方法。

新建文件

首先,在你的Python开发环境中新建一个名为的文件。确保按照下面的步骤操作:

1. 设置脚本文件的编码为gbk,这可以通过在文件的开头添加`codinggbk`来实现。

2. 使用以下代码获取一个文本文件的对象:

```python

file open('C:/a.txt')

```

逐行读取文本内容

接下来,我们将使用while循环以及readline()方法来逐行读取文本内容。具体步骤如下:

1. 在代码中加入while循环,并将条件设置为True。

2. 使用readline()方法来读取文件的每一行,示例代码如下:

```python

while True:

line ()

if not line:

break

print(line)

```

通过以上代码,我们实现了对文本文件逐行读取并输出每一行内容的功能。

终止循环

最后,在读取到文本内容的最后一行时,我们需要使用break语句来终止循环。这样可以确保程序在读完整个文本文件后停止执行,避免出现无限循环的情况。

总的来说,通过本教程的学习,你将掌握如何使用Python逐行读取文本内容的方法,这对于处理大型文本文件或日志文件非常有用。希望本教程能够帮助你更好地利用Python语言进行文本处理和分析。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。